neax2000 phone move issue

First post here and if I'm posting in the wrong location, please feel free to flame, then direct me to the proper place.


This is on a NEAX 2000 using a Dterm Phone.

I have become our companies impromptu pbx tech and I have little knowledge of these systems.

We recently had to move a secretary phone to another phone location and update it's extension. We reprogrammed the extension and LEN assignment through the CAT menu and updated the Name and phone type through Matworx. A problem we are now having is that this phone cannot transfer calls from an outside line. Ex. Phone call comes in, person picks up line, tries to transfer and gets a rapid busy signal after pushing the transfer button.



The phone can however, transfer a call that originated from another extension.

If anyone is able to shed any light on this issue, I'll be more than grateful.

there are many types of dterm phones you need to be more spacific but any ways the differ in the key layout so if you enter the wrong type the keys will change places and finish up under the wrong button... just change the phone type untill it works
